- Museum of Aviation in Warner Robins, GA: If you're interested in aviation history, you won't want to miss this museum. It has an extensive collection of aircraft, missiles, and other artifacts that tell the story of military aviation.
Point of interest recommendation: The museum offers guided tours and flight simulators, so you can get a glimpse of what it's like to fly a plane.

- Hunting Island State Park in Beaufort County, SC: This state park has a 5-mile beach, lighthouse, and nature trails. Visitors can swim, fish, and hike while taking in the stunning views of the Atlantic Ocean.
Point of interest recommendation: Climb to the top of the lighthouse to get panoramic views of the park and the ocean.
- Augusta Canal National Heritage Area in Augusta, GA: This national heritage area has a canal that was built in the 19th century and was vital to Augusta's industrial growth. Visitors can take a boat tour, hike, bike, or stroll along the canal's paths.
Point of interest recommendation: Take the boat tour to learn about the canal's history and watch for wildlife along the way.
